LabVIEW FPGA Based Noise Canceling Using the LMS Adaptive Algorithm

Abstract

This paper proposes an architecture for implementing the Least Mean Square (LMS) adaptive algorithm, using a 20 bit fixed-point arithmetic representation. The architecture length was established to 16, but it can be easily modified. This is an advantage for large filter orders. The method can also be applied to other LMS versions. This architecture is implemented using the NI cRIO-9104 FPGA chassis. The NI cRIO-9012 is a real-time module used for signal control and storage. Experiments were done regarding signal to noise ratio (SNR), filter length and type of input signals. The obtained results indicate the implemented algorithm as having high performance, while still incurring some limitations. The design is evaluated in terms of SNR, filter length and FPGA resources.

Authors and Affiliations

Erwin SZOPOS, Horia HEDESIU

Keywords

Related Articles

Acoustic Echo Cancellation Using Wavelet Transform And Adaptive Filters

The paper proposes a new method for acoustic echo cancellation(AEC), in order to improve the performances of the normalized least-mean-square (NLMS) and non-parametric variable- step -size-NLMS (NPVSS-NLMS) algorithms. T...

Study of the Decoding Complexity for Rateless Erasure Codes

Over the Internet, bit errors within the data packets translate into packet losses at the higher layers of the OSI model, yielding a packet erasure channel. Modern erasure correcting codes promise to offer a very simple...

Study on The Performance of Coding-Assisted SWARM Communications

Swarm communications represent some of the main solutions proposed for large content distribution in the current and future data communication networks. One of the possible solutions to improve the performance of swarm c...

A Novel Approach for Efficiency Enhancement and Size Miniaturization of UWB Printed Antennas

The printed antenna is one of the most preferred antenna structures for low cost and compact design of wireless communication systems. In this paper we have investigated a new approach for improving the radiation efficie...

Integration of Network Coding Techniques in Future Internet Architectures

The paper introduces several new methods and experimental results on the integration of Network Coding techniques into the architectures proposed for the future Internet. Also, there are shortly presented some of the mai...

Download PDF file
  • EP ID EP84689
  • DOI -
  • Views 160
  • Downloads 0

How To Cite

Erwin SZOPOS, Horia HEDESIU (2009). LabVIEW FPGA Based Noise Canceling Using the LMS Adaptive Algorithm. Acta Technica Napocensis- Electronica-Telecomunicatii (Electronics and Telecommunications), 50(4), 5-8. https://europub.co.uk/articles/-A-84689